Bluewater’s New England Lobster & Clambake

07.12.16

Bluewater Grill in both Newport Beach and at the District at Tustin Legacy is bringing backs its popular New England Lobster & Clambake with Wine Pour on Tuesday, July 12. Inspired by Bluewater’s roots in Massachusetts, this popular annual celebration combines steamed Maine lobster, Manila clams, fresh corn on the cob, baby red potatoes, crispy coleslaw, drawn butter – and a signature Bluewater lobster bib. 

Pair it with hand-selected white wines for the perfect summer feast. $34.95 per person. Seatings on July 12 are at 6:30 p.m. on the second Tuesday of the month and include both the featured meal and wine or sake pairing.  

For the rest of the month, you can order the meal off the menu for the prices listed above but would need to purchase the wine or sake for the (additional) menu price.

The original Bluewater Grill Newport Beach is at 630 Lido Park Drive in Newport Beach. 949.675.3474.

Bluewater Grill Tustin is at 2409 Park Ave. in Tustin. 714.258.3474.

Summer Nights Jazz Series

07.12.16

The Summer Nights Jazz Series returns on Thursday, July 14 at the Casino San Clemente. Doors will open at 7 p.m. with performances starting at 7:30 p.m. 

Ellie’s Table at North Beach will host a cash bar serving soft drinks as well as choice beers and wine. Tickets are $7 each online here, or $10/each at the door the night of each performance.
 
For the inaugural night an incredible assemblage of jazz notables include: Ramon Banda, of the Banda Brothers, on drums; guitarist Steve Cotter, of the Steve Tyrell band; and Jeff Littleton appears on bass.
 
San Clemente proudly welcomes its own Elizabeth Lamers as featured vocalist on Thursday. Having performed internationally as well as more locally at the Hollywood Bowl and Greek Theater, Elizabeth served as back up singer to Linda Ronstadt and K.D. Lang among others. The Casino San Clemente honors Elizabeth as an award winning songwriter in her own right.
 
The series will continue twice monthly on alternating Thursdays, July 14 & 28; August 11 & 25; September 8 & 22.

The performance on July 28 will feature Tim Gill and the Gin Mill Grifters, a dynamic 6-piece ensemble specializing in hot jazz and early swing music of the 1920's and 1930's with salutes to Louis Armstrong and Fats Waller.
 
Tickets for all performances are available in advance online at casinosummernights.brownpapertickets.com

140 W. Avenida Pico in San Clemente.
